Wald im Pinzgau
Wald im Pinzgau is a locality in Wald im Pinzgau, Zell am See District, Salzburg and has about 373 residents and an elevation of 885 metres. Wald im Pinzgau is situated nearby to the village Lahn, as well as near the locality Herrmannsberg.Places of Interest
Highlights include Burgruine Hieburg and Burgruine Friedburg.

Neukirchen am Großvenediger is a market town in the district of Zell am See, in the state of Salzburg in Austria. Neukirchen is at an altitude of 856 meters and its population is 2,616. Neukirchen am Grossvenediger is situated 3½ km east of Wald im Pinzgau.
